For those of you live in states that require job postings to include the salary ranges, what has your experience been with asking and receiving amounts within the range? Is the strategy to ask for the top of the range and let the firm come back with their offer?
I’m looking at a job posting for multiple cities and it lists a range of $132k-253k for Denver and Las Vegas locations. I’m based in San Francisco, so in theory would that put the salary range like $160k-290k?

Curious to know......mostly CO has a salary range. I read all NY job postings will also have a disclosed salary range soon.

The post I’m looking at has Stamford, Hartford, Denver, and Las Vegas. I was only aware of CO having to disclose the ranges, but happy to see that it’s catching on elsewhere

What is the point of making a state post a salary range if the range is $132 - 253? Hell, might as well not even out a range if it’s that big.

I looked up PwC’s posting for senior manager titles and the CO range was ridiculously large. Like $85k-$250k (don’t remember exact numbers). So it’s not helpful at all.
